Lakeside Springs
FavouriteLakeside Springs lies just one mile from the coastal town of Sutton on Sea, with its beautiful beaches, and has seven-acre fishing lake on site.
The lakeside site has been upgraded over the years with new concrete pitches, tarmac parking bays and all the grassed areas re-turfed. Lakeside Springs also has a small number of rental vans for hire.
There is a children's play area as well the fishing lakes and security gates. Guests can also enjoy the heated swimming pool at nearby Trusthorpe Springs.
Nearby attractions and activities
Sutton on Sea has its own 18-hole links golf course at Sandilands and bowling greens and tennis courts near the sea front.
Sutton on Sea has many facilities such as tennis courts, crazy golf and a paddling pool within easy reach. There are a variety of local shops, restaurants and tea-rooms available to suit everyone's tastes, many accessible using the public transport system.
Mablethorpe is close by with all its amusements, arcades, indoor market and beautiful beaches. Market Rasen racecourse is also near with some evening meetings during the summer.
The charming Lincolnshire market towns of Alford, with its magnificent five-sailed mill and Manor House, and Louth with its picturesque church and spire are also nearby.
